Top 5 Waterfront Buildings in Hoboken (2025 Picks)

1. Maxwell Place on the Hudson

One of Hoboken’s flagship luxury communities, Maxwell Place is known for its upscale amenities, spacious layouts, and unmatched views.

  • Location: 11th Street & Hudson

  • Price Range: $950K–$3.2M

  • Standout Features: Rooftop pool, fitness center, residents’ lounges, full-time concierge

  • Best For: Families, luxury buyers, investors seeking appreciation

2. Hudson Tea Building

Originally the Lipton Tea factory, this historic building is now one of Hoboken’s most desirable loft conversions.

  • Location: 15th Street & Washington

  • Price Range: $850K–$1.8M

  • Standout Features: High ceilings, open floor plans, large windows, daycare on-site

  • Best For: Artists, entrepreneurs, NYC commuters

3. 1400 Hudson Street

A Toll Brothers property offering modern elegance and a community-centric layout.

  • Location: 14th Street Corridor

  • Price Range: $1.1M–$2.4M

  • Standout Features: Landscaped courtyards, rooftop gardens, outdoor BBQ stations, playrooms

  • Best For: Professionals, young families, tech employees

4. Harborside Lofts

This boutique-style building blends the feel of a loft with the comforts of a luxury building.

  • Location: Shipyard area

  • Price Range: $1.2M–$2.6M

  • Standout Features: Oversized windows, large private terraces, riverwalk access

  • Best For: Buyers seeking privacy, design lovers

5. The Shipyard / Constitution

One of the original waterfront communities in Hoboken. Offers condos, rentals, and unique outdoor perks.

  • Location: Northeast Hoboken

  • Price Range: $700K–$1.5M

  • Standout Features: Dog run, waterfront path access, pools, ferry proximity

  • Best For: First-time buyers, commuters, dog owners

Pricing Guide: Hoboken Waterfront Condos (2025 Snapshot)

Unit Type

Avg Price Range (2025)

1-Bedroom Condo

$875,000 – $1.1M

2-Bedroom Condo

$1.2M – $1.8M

3-Bedroom Condo

$1.9M – $2.8M

Penthouse / 3BR+

$2.5M – $4.2M

Prices vary by unit floor, water view exposure, outdoor space, and building age.

Tips for Buying Waterfront Property in Hoboken

Here are some smart tips to ensure a smooth purchase on the water:

  • Get Pre-Approved Before Touring: Competitive units sell in days. Be ready to move.

  • Use a Local Realtor: Work with an agent who specializes in Hoboken real estate (see below).

  • Check Flood Zone Maps: FEMA designations impact insurance costs and mortgage eligibility.

  • Ask About Noise & Construction: North Hoboken is quieter; areas near PATH/ferry have more foot traffic.

  • Compare HOA Fees Closely: They range from $500–$1,000/month and affect investment ROI.

4. Do I need flood insurance to buy a waterfront condo in Hoboken?

It depends on the building’s location and its FEMA flood zone classification. Many buildings on the waterfront are located in Flood Zone AE, which may require flood insurance if you are financing with a mortgage. Your lender and real estate agent can help you assess whether coverage is mandatory or recommended.

6. Can I rent out my Hoboken waterfront condo?

Yes, most waterfront condo buildings in Hoboken allow rentals, though there may be restrictions such as minimum lease terms or a cap on the number of rental units in the building. If you’re buying for investment purposes or as a future rental, it’s important to review the HOA’s rental policies before making an offer.
